WebMar 13, 2007 · The presence in brown preadipocytes of myogenic transcription factor (TF) mRNA is supported by recent findings of Atit et al. , who published findings clearly demonstrating that the myogenin-expressing central dermomyotome gives rise to dermis, muscle, and brown adipose tissue but not white adipose tissue, data that wholeheartedly … Myogenic regulatory factors (MRF) are basic helix-loop-helix (bHLH) transcription factors that regulate myogenesis: MyoD, Myf5, myogenin, and MRF4. These proteins contain a conserved basic DNA binding domain that binds the E box DNA motif. They dimerize with other HLH containing proteins through an HLH-HLH … See more There are typically four vertebrate MRF paralogues which are homologous to typically a single MRF gene in non-vertebrates.
